T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of display, in particular to a pixel circuit, a driving method and a display device. BACKGROUND

[0002] With the rapid development of AMOLED (Active-matrix organic light-emitting diode), medium and large size tablet computers and notebook computers become important development directions in the future; customers have more and more strong demand for high frequency display; the existing pixel circuit simultaneously performs threshold voltage compensation and data voltage writing, and high frequency technology causes time compression of a row, which cannot well compensate the threshold voltage of a driving transistor in a driving circuit, and cannot realize high frequency driving. SUMMARY

[0003] The main purpose of the present application is to provide a pixel circuit, a driving method and a display device, which solve the problem that the existing pixel circuit cannot guarantee data voltage writing time when high frequency display is performed, and cannot guarantee display effect on the premise of guaranteeing display uniformity.

[0148] like Figure 6 As shown, the present invention Figure 5 When at least one embodiment of the pixel circuit shown is in operation, the refresh frame FS may include a reset phase S11, a compensation phase S12, a data writing phase S13, and a refresh light emission phase S14 that are set sequentially.

[0149] During the reset phase S11, EM provides a low voltage signal, GR1 provides a low voltage signal, GR2 provides a high voltage signal, GI1 provides a high voltage signal, and GW provides a high voltage signal. Figure 7AAs shown, T8 is on, Vref is written into N4, and the potential of N4 is reset; T6 and T7 are on, Vinit1 is written into N3, and Vinit2 is written into the anode of O1; T3, T2, T4, T5 and T1 are off;

[0150] In the compensation stage S12, EM provides a low voltage signal, GR1 provides a high voltage signal, GR2 provides a high voltage signal, GI1 provides a low voltage signal, and GW provides a low voltage signal, as shown in FIG. 4. Figure 7B As shown, T8 remains on, T6 and T7 are off, T2 and T1 are on, and the initialization of the potential of N1 is completed.

[0151] At the beginning of the compensation stage S12, DT is on, and current flows through T1 and DT to charge C1 and C2, changes the potential of N3, and until DT is off, at which time the potential of N3 gradually changes from Vinit1 to Vref-Vth, Vth being the threshold voltage of DT, and the threshold voltage compensation is completed.

[0152] At the beginning of the compensation stage S12, the gate-drain voltage Vgd of DT needs to be less than Vth, that is, Vref-Vdd is less than Vth, Vdd being the voltage value of the power supply voltage provided by ELVDD;

[0153] In the data writing stage S13, EM provides a low voltage signal, GR1 provides a low voltage signal, GR2 provides a high voltage signal, GI1 provides a low voltage signal, and G2 provides a high voltage signal, as shown in FIG. 5. Figure 7C As shown, T8 remains on, T3 is on, and the data line Dj provides the data voltage Vdata to N1; T2, DT, T4, T5, T1, T7 and T6 are off; the potential of N4 is stabilized by T8, so the potential of N3 is not disturbed and is maintained at Vref-Vth.

[0154] In the refresh and light emitting stage S14, EM provides a high voltage signal, GR1 and GR2 provide low voltage signals, GI1 provides a low voltage signal, and GW provides a low voltage signal, as shown in FIG. 6. Figure 7D As shown, DT, T4 and T5 are on, current flows through T4, DT and T5 to charge the anode of O1 until O1 is stable and emits light, the anode voltage of O1 becomes the light emitting voltage Vo1 of O1, the potential of N3 can be approximately equal to the anode voltage of O1, the change amount of the potential of N1 is equal to the change amount of the potential of N3 through the coupling and bootstrap of C1 and C2, the difference between the potential of N1 and the potential of N3 is maintained as Vdata-Vref+Vth; the driving current Id generated by DT to drive O1 to emit light can be K(Vref-Vdata) 2Wherein, K is the current coefficient of the DT; Id is not affected by the threshold voltage of the DT, the brightness of the image output from the display panel can be uniformly maintained, regardless of the characteristics of the DT.

[0155] The present application Figure 5 At least one embodiment of the pixel circuit shown in the working process, after T6 is turned off, T1 is turned on, so that the setting of the potential of N3 does not affect the threshold voltage compensation of the driving transistor.
